Latest Patents: Among his noteworthy inventions are two patented designs for a curb and safety rail system for bridge decks. These lightweight, corrosion-resistant bridge deck systems are composed of modular panels that are spliced together on-site. Each panel is meticulously crafted through the longitudinal welding of flanges from multi-void extruded aluminum alloy structural elements. The innovative design allows for shear elements to connect individual structural elements from panel to panel, ensuring a robust and dependable structure. The patents also detail a sophisticated safety rail system mounted along the edges of the bridge deck, providing enhanced safety for users while maintaining structural integrity.
